I have the dongle installed on my refrigerator and thread has not been enabled yet for the dongle. I would download the ST CLI and use the command “smartthings devices” to find your hub device number. Then use the command again like this “smartthings devices XX -j” where XX is the device number. You will see a section of the JSON output called hubData and look for whether Thread is available or not.
